roscoe Supreme Mariner Joined Oct 30, 2002 Messages 21,866 Nov 8, 2010 #4 Re: transom oil remove cap and look at the oil. If its red, use automatic transmission fluid. If it looks like motor oil, use 30 weight non detergent motor oil.
